What is a common prime factor?

All numbers have factors. Some factors are prime numbers. A prime factor is a factor that is a prime number. A common prime factor is a prime factor that appears on the list of factors of two or more given numbers.


What does the word factor tree mean?

A factor tree is a notation of the process of finding the prime factorization of a given number.
